-North Charleston (I heard good and bad things) More Bad than good, if you are going to live here pick on of the communities on Dorchester Rd. in Dorchester County.
-Moncks Corner Very Rural community, very close to the large lakes.
-Goose Creek Tween area, sits between Moncks Corner and N. Charleston.
-Mt. Pleasant High Dollar, very safe(unless you like to play poker) good food and shopping.
-Hanahan Kind of a mixed bag, some really good, some really bad depends on which side of Rivers you live on.
-Ladson Little Mexico....
-Johns Island Nice near shore area, mostly rural
-James Island Similar less rural.
-West Ashley Charleston Light
-Daniel Island Mayberry with money, lots of money...

Hanahan city limits are along the railroad tracks that parallels Rivers Ave.. Hanahan does not cross Rivers Ave.. It goes up Remount Rd. on the left side as you are driving from Rivers Ave.. The right side is N.Chas..

-North Charleston (I heard good and bad things) Do listen to the bad revies, STAY AWAY!!!!!!
-Moncks Corner Depends where, but mostly a big no.
-Goose Creek Gotta go no here too, too much on the north charleston side of things.
-Mt. Pleasant Out of your options, a big yes, very nice area.
-Hanahan I give this area a couple of years before it turns into North Charleston, older people holding onto the homes they've had for years makes it a quiet safe place, but soon the North Charleston people are going to make this an undesirable place.
-Ladson No, No.
-Johns Island Not too familiar with this area
-James Island Not convenient, don't recommend.
-West Ashley No
-Daniel Island Yes, if you can afford it. Very small island community, one grocery store, two banks, things like that. Very upscale living, along side apartments with income based rent. I worked on this island for 4 years, the good prevails here, but very expensive.
